Description
The Toshiba 2SA1943 is a high-power, high-performance PNP transistor commonly used in audio amplifier circuits. Below are its detailed specifications:

- Type: PNP Bipolar Junction Transistor (BJT)
- Maximum Collector-Emitter Voltage (Vce): -230V
- Maximum Collector Current (Ic): -15A
- Power Dissipation (Pc): 150W
- DC Current Gain (hFE): Typically 55-160 (depends on operating conditions)
- Base-Emitter Voltage (Vbe): -1.5V (maximum)
- Transition Frequency (fT): 30 MHz
- Package Type: TO-3P
- Operating Temperature Range: -55°C to 150°C
Features:
- High power dissipation (150W)
- Excellent linearity, making it suitable for audio amplification
- High collector current capability (-15A), suitable for demanding applications
- Complementary to the 2SC5200 (NPN transistor), often used together in push-pull amplifier designs
Applications:
- High-power audio amplifiers
- Motor control circuits
- General-purpose high-power switching
- Signal processing in industrial systems
Notes:
- Ensure proper heat sinking due to high power dissipation.
- Toshiba’s 2SA1943 is a popular choice for high-quality audio amplifier designs due to its low distortion and reliability.
